About the Opportunity

We have an exciting opportunity for a National Stores Senior IT Engineer to join the Total Tools & Hardware Group Team (Metcash) team. This role is responsible for leading and coordinating all technology requirements associated with new store openings store refreshes and store transitions across our national network while also providing senior technical support and guidance across stores support teams and vendor partners.

Working closely with Network Development IT Operations and external vendors youll play a critical role in ensuring store technology environments are delivered successfully and transitioned seamlessly into business-as-usual support.

This position will require regualr travel both locally so a drivers licence and reliable vehicle is essential. You will be required to travel interstate approx 15-20 times per year.

What Youll Be Doing

Store & Technology Delivery
  • Lead all IT requirements for new store openings refreshes and store transitions.
  • Coordinate cross-functional stakeholders to deliver technology outcomes on time and to standard.
  • Provide onsite technical support and project coordination throughout store implementations.
  • Manage technology deployment activities including laptops devices phones printers and electronic shelf labels (ESLs).
  • Support procurement equipment ordering and inventory management processes.
  • Coordinate the transition of new stores into operational support environments.
Technical Leadership & Support
  • Act as a technical escalation point for the Service Desk.
  • Troubleshoot and resolve complex incidents across Microsoft networking and end-user technology environments.
  • Support stores corporate teams and vendors remotely over the phone and face-to-face.
  • Create and maintain knowledge base documentation and support procedures.
  • Drive continuous improvement initiatives across processes systems and support services.
Project & Stakeholder Management
  • Participate in infrastructure and technology projects.
  • Develop strong relationships with stores vendors IT teams and business stakeholders.
  • Report on project deliverables equipment deployment and service performance metrics.
  • Champion a customer-first mindset across all interactions.
About You

Youll be a hands-on technology professional who enjoys combining technical expertise with stakeholder engagement and project delivery.

Experience & Knowledge

Strong customer service and support experience
Experience working within Microsoft 365 environments
Equipment provisioning setup and deployment experience
Basic networking and troubleshooting skills
Experience supporting both onsite and remote users
Experience coordinating technology rollouts or infrastructure projects advantageous
Pronto ERP experience highly regarded

Skills
  • Strong problem-solving and troubleshooting capability
  • Excellent relationship-building and stakeholder management skills
  • Ability to work autonomously while coordinating multiple priorities
  • Customer-focused approach with strong communication skills
  • Moderate network troubleshooting capability
  • Strong attention to detail and commitment to service excellence
